CNCE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2020 in Review

79 of the 4,539 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Concert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(CNCE) for Q1 2020, worth a combined $175M — up 20% from $145M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 10 funds opened new CNCE positions and 8 closed out — a net gain of 2 holders — while 35 added to existing stakes and 27 trimmed.

The largest buyer was RA Capital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$18.3M. The largest seller was Panagora Asset Management, cutting an estimated $1.68M.
